Hampi, a UNESCO World Heritage site located in Karnataka, India, is a treasure trove for history enthusiasts and backpackers alike.   1. Choosing Your Travel Route:

The journey from Bangalore to Hampi can be undertaken via various modes of transport, including road, rail, or a combination of both. Opting for a road trip via NH 48 offers scenic views of Karnataka’s countryside, while train journeys to Hospet, the nearest railway station to Hampi, are convenient and comfortable. From Hospet, Hampi is just a short drive away, making it accessible for backpackers.

  1. Accommodation Options in Hampi:

Hampi offers a range of accommodation options catering to backpackers, from budget hostels and guesthouses to heritage resorts. Depending on your preferences and budget, you can choose to stay within the Hampi Bazaar area for proximity to major attractions or opt for riverside cottages for a serene retreat amidst nature. It’s advisable to book accommodation in advance, especially during peak tourist seasons.

  1. Top Attractions to Visit in Hampi:

Hampi boasts several must-visit attractions that showcase its historical and cultural significance:

  • Virupaksha Temple: Hampi’s most sacred temple dedicated to Lord Shiva, known for its towering gopuram and intricate carvings.
  • Vijaya Vittala Temple: Famous for its iconic stone chariot and musical pillars that produce melodious sounds when struck.
  • Hampi Bazaar and Matanga Hill: Explore the bustling bazaar area and climb Matanga Hill for panoramic views of the Hampi landscape.
  • Lotus Mahal and Zenana Enclosure: Visit these structures within the Royal Enclosure, showcasing exquisite architecture and royal lifestyle.
  1. Essential Packing List for Hampi Backpacking:

Pack smart for your Hampi backpacking adventure with essentials such as comfortable clothing suitable for hot and humid weather, sturdy walking shoes for exploring rocky terrain, a sun hat or cap, sunscreen, insect repellent, and a reusable water bottle. Carry a small backpack for day trips and keep valuables secure at all times.

  1. Safety Tips for Backpacking in Hampi:

While Hampi is generally safe for tourists, exercise caution, especially when exploring remote areas or during late hours. Stay hydrated, carry a local map or GPS-enabled device for navigation, and inform someone about your travel plans. Respect local customs and traditions, particularly when visiting religious sites.

1: When is the best time to visit Hampi for a backpacking tour?

A: The best time to visit Hampi is from October to March when the weather is pleasant, making it ideal for outdoor exploration.

2: How many days are sufficient for a backpacking trip to Hampi?

A:  A minimum of 2-3 days is recommended to explore the major attractions of Hampi thoroughly.

3: Are there any entry fees for visiting Hampi’s monuments?

A:  Yes, certain monuments in Hampi have entry fees for tourists. It’s advisable to check in advance.

4: What should I wear while visiting Hampi’s temples?

A:  Wear modest clothing that covers your shoulders and knees as a mark of respect when visiting temples in Hampi.

9: Why is Hampi called Lost City?

A: Following the defeat of the glorious Vijayanagara empire, the army of the Sultanates plundered the beautiful city of Hampi and reduced it to ruins, in which it still remains. Now, it’s just a ravaged barren area of land scattered with ruins that narrate the story of a violent past.

10: What is the special food of Hampi?

A: One should not miss out on the delicious ellu chutney (ellu meaning sesame seeds) that is a popular accompaniment to many South Indian dishes. Try it at any of the traditional eateries in Hampi. Another must-try food item in Hampi is idli-dosa.
